With the Mugen NSX make sure you follow the painting instructions closely.
You must use the Tamiya spray suggested and make sure you mask the white sections correctly.
The decals are designed to go over white and they then match the tamiya paint perfectly. Deviating from this will cause the colour scheme to not work. My friend did this!:rolleyes:
